Cegid: Processing sales transactions

Cegid is a leading pos technology that provides A system employed to manage and log purchases, oversee stock, and manage customer service at stores. It excels at solving critical problems such as Point of sale, Mobile POS, Inventory management, Customer management, Payment processing.

Point-of-Sale (POS) systems are critical components of brick-and-mortar stores, allowing them to quickly process sales transactions, control inventory, and interact with customers. They usually include hardware components such as barcode scanners, as well as applications for overseeing sales, inventory, and customer information.
